Steps for adding fractions
-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
LCM of 14 and 3 is 42
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 42 - For the 1st fraction, since 14 × 3 = 42,
12/14 = 12 × 3/14 × 3 = 36/42 -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 3 × 14 = 42,
45/3 = 45 × 14/3 × 14 = 630/42 - Add the two like fractions:
36/42 + 630/42 = 36 + 630/42 = 666/42 - 666/42 simplified gives 111/7
- So, 12/14 + 45/3 = 111/7
